rendezvous with cassidoo logo

rendezvous with cassidoo

Archives
Sponsor
March 2, 2026

🛵 "The way to right wrongs is to turn the light of truth upon them." - Ida B. Wells

Happy March!

I hope your February ended well. The world news is hard to read right now, but focusing on what we can control and having a little fun is good for our brains to push forward. Anyway, time to read!

Was this forwarded to you? You can subscribe here!


Web links of the week

Standard HTML Video & Audio Lazy-loading is Coming!
Building Fluid Typographic Scales with clamp() and :heading()
Building a Toast component
Lessons Learned from Failed Demos: Pure CSS Nav Thumb Flip on Scroll


Something that interested me this week

A couple weeks ago I mentioned that I've been working on a little side project called FancyGist, and I officially cut the v1 release! It's been really fun to work on. It's a simple project (really just the power of CodeMirror and React with a dash of serverless functions), but it's been nice to work on something that I'll use a lot personally.

Outside of that, I played with the new CodePen 2.0 editor this week, wrote about how passkeys work, and streamed. Whew!


Sponsor

Main Branch spotlights the GitHub features, language fundamentals, and workflows that have a real impact on your day-to-day development. Real releases, real lessons, delivered right when you need them.

It's a no-fluff, 3-minute read every week in your inbox, in English and Spanish. Check it out and subscribe here!


Interview question of the week

Last week, I had you implement Kadane's Algorithm! Awesome work Varenya, Amine, Paul, Ten, Elke, Miguel, David, AJ, Donato, Noumisyifa, Ender, Toni, Baricus, and the fine folks in the Ruby Users Forum!

This week's question:
Find the majority element in an array (one that appears more than n/2 times) in O(n) time and O(1) space without hashmaps. Hint: the Boyer-Moore Voting algorithm might help if you can't figure this one out!

Example:

> majorityElement([2, 2, 1, 1, 2, 2, 1, 2, 2])
2

> majorityElement([3, 3, 4, 2, 3, 3, 1])
3

(you can submit your answers by replying to this email with a link to your solution, or share on Bluesky, Twitter, LinkedIn, or Mastodon)


Cool things from around the internet

Pokémon 30th Anniversary
Cosmic Sans keyboard with PBTfans Loki
Oldest cave painting of red claw hand could rewrite human creativity timeline
Say Goodbye to the Undersea Cable That Made the Global Internet Possible


Joke

What's leather and sounds like a sneeze?
A shoe!


That's all for now, folks! Have a great week. Be safe, make good choices, and stretch your neck!

Special thanks to Ben, Kinetic Labs, and Marta for supporting my Patreon and this newsletter!

cassidoo

website | blog | github | bluesky | twitter | patreon | twitch | codepen | mastodon

Don't miss what's next. Subscribe to rendezvous with cassidoo:
Share this email:
Share on Twitter Share on LinkedIn Share on Hacker News Share on Reddit Share via email
GitHub
cassidoo.co
LinkedIn